33 #include "preprocessor/PreprocessorContainer.h" 34 #include "FieldInfo.h" 35 #include "utility/actor/actor/MovableObject.h" 47 typedef std::deque<FieldInfo> dq_fields;
48 typedef dq_fields::iterator iterator;
49 typedef dq_fields::const_iterator const_iterator;
51 bool exists(
const std::string &nmb)
const;
54 iterator buscaField(
const std::string &nmb);
67 const_iterator buscaField(
const std::string &nmb)
const;
int recvData(const CommParameters &)
Receives members through the channel being passed as parameter.
Definition: MapFields.cc:87
Container of field definitions.
Definition: MapFields.h:44
Finite element model generation tools.
Definition: Preprocessor.h:58
Object that can move between processes.
Definition: MovableObject.h:99
MapFields(Preprocessor *preprocessor=nullptr)
Default constructor.
Definition: MapFields.cc:63
int sendSelf(CommParameters &)
Sends object through the channel being passed as parameter.
Definition: MapFields.cc:94
FieldInfo & newField(const std::string &)
Defines a new field
Definition: MapFields.cc:67
Information about a field defined over a set.
Definition: FieldInfo.h:39
int recvSelf(const CommParameters &)
Receives object through the channel being passed as parameter.
Definition: MapFields.cc:108
Finite element problem.
Definition: FEProblem.h:82
Base class for preprocessor containers i.
Definition: PreprocessorContainer.h:43
Open source finite element program for structural analysis.
Definition: ContinuaReprComponent.h:34
Communication parameters between processes.
Definition: CommParameters.h:65
int sendData(CommParameters &)
Send members through the channel being passed as parameter.
Definition: MapFields.cc:80